A 6-year-old is being discharged home, which is 90 miles from the hospital, after an outpatient hernia repair. In addition to explicit discharge instructions, what should the nurse provide?


a. An ambulance for transport home

b. Verbal information about follow-up care

c. Prescribed pain medication before discharge

d. Driving instructions for a route with less traffic


Answer: C
